Excel嵌套IF公式怎么写?如何实现嵌套条件判断?
作者:佚名|分类:EXCEL|浏览:75|发布时间:2025-03-26 19:01:20
Excel嵌套IF公式怎么写?如何实现嵌套条件判断?
在Excel中,嵌套IF公式是一种强大的功能,它允许用户在单个公式中应用多个条件判断。通过嵌套IF公式,我们可以根据不同的条件组合来返回不同的结果。本文将详细介绍如何编写嵌套IF公式,并探讨如何实现复杂的条件判断。
一、什么是嵌套IF公式?
嵌套IF公式是Excel中IF函数的一种扩展。IF函数的基本结构是:IF(条件1,结果1,条件2,结果2)。当条件1为真时,返回结果1;否则,返回条件2的结果。嵌套IF公式就是在IF函数内部再嵌套一个或多个IF函数。
二、如何编写嵌套IF公式?
以下是一个简单的嵌套IF公式示例:
```excel
=IF(A1>10, "大于10", IF(A1>5, "大于5小于等于10", "小于等于5"))
```
在这个例子中,我们首先检查单元格A1的值是否大于10。如果是,返回“大于10”;如果不是,我们继续检查A1的值是否大于5。如果是,返回“大于5小于等于10”;如果不是,最后返回“小于等于5”。
三、嵌套IF公式的应用场景
1. 成绩评定:根据学生的成绩,返回不同的评级,如“优秀”、“良好”、“及格”和“不及格”。
2. 价格折扣:根据购买数量,返回不同的折扣价格。
3. 数据筛选:根据多个条件筛选数据,如同时满足年龄和性别的条件。
四、如何实现嵌套条件判断?
实现嵌套条件判断的关键在于合理地组织条件,确保每个条件都能正确地被评估。以下是一些实现嵌套条件判断的技巧:
1. 从最内层开始嵌套:先从最内层的条件开始,逐步向外层扩展。
2. 使用AND和OR逻辑运算符:在条件判断中,使用AND和OR逻辑运算符来组合多个条件。
3. 使用通配符:在需要时,使用通配符来匹配特定的数据模式。
五、示例:成绩评定嵌套IF公式
以下是一个根据学生成绩评定等级的嵌套IF公式示例:
```excel
=IF(A1>=90, "优秀", IF(A1>=80, "良好", IF(A1>=70, "及格", "不及格")))
```
在这个例子中,我们首先检查单元格A1的值是否大于等于90,如果是,返回“优秀”;如果不是,我们继续检查A1的值是否大于等于80,依此类推。
六、相关问答
相关问答
1. 问:嵌套IF公式可以嵌套多少层?
答:理论上,Excel的嵌套IF公式可以嵌套多达7层,但实际上,过多的嵌套会使公式难以阅读和维护。
2. 问:嵌套IF公式和IFERROR函数可以一起使用吗?
答:可以。嵌套IF公式和IFERROR函数可以一起使用,以处理公式中可能出现的错误值。例如:`=IFERROR(IF(A1>10, "大于10", IF(A1>5, "大于5小于等于10", "小于等于5")), "数据错误")`。
3. 问:嵌套IF公式和VLOOKUP函数可以互换使用吗?
答:不能。嵌套IF公式和VLOOKUP函数有各自的应用场景。VLOOKUP函数用于在数据表中查找特定值,并返回对应的值,而嵌套IF公式用于基于多个条件进行判断。
4. 问:嵌套IF公式是否比其他条件判断函数(如HLOOKUP、CHOOSE等)更灵活?
答:是的。嵌套IF公式比其他条件判断函数更灵活,因为它可以处理更复杂的条件组合。
通过本文的介绍,相信您已经对Excel嵌套IF公式有了更深入的了解。在实际应用中,合理运用嵌套IF公式,可以帮助您更高效地处理数据,实现复杂的条件判断。